Privacy-Focused Identity and Communication Systems
The identity layer, designed for secure user access across platforms, is built to function independently of centralized login credentials. It incorporates post-quantum cryptography, automated validation mechanisms, and a sponsorship component that simplifies end-user access. This ensures seamless and secure authentication experiences while preparing systems for the eventual rise of quantum computing threats.
Parallelly, BitNetChain’s interoperability system enables confidential and trace-free communication between disparate networks. Leveraging zero-knowledge technology, it allows for the exchange of messages and digital assets across platforms while maintaining data privacy. The mechanism is designed to avoid the risks associated with traditional interoperability methods, such as information leakage or user surveillance.
These solutions are tailored to fit into diverse application environments, particularly in sectors like finance, cloud services, enterprise software, and data-centric digital ecosystems—industries where robust privacy and security are non-negotiable.
